A nurse is educating a client who has HIV about the infection process. Which of the following features of the virus should the nurse explain can result in opportunistic infection?
Explanation & Rationale
Choice A rationale HIV primarily infects and destroys CD4+ T-lymphocytes, which are crucial helper cells coordinating the entire adaptive immune response. The progressive, persistent depletion of these cells leads to severe immunosuppression, rendering the host unable to effectively mount a defense against opportunistic pathogens like Pneumocystis jirovecii, leading to clinical disease. Choice B rationale The conversion of viral RNA into DNA by the enzyme reverse transcriptase is the mechanism by which the provirus integrates into the host cell's genome. While essential for viral replication and latency, this transcription step itself does not directly cause the severe immune deficiency seen in AIDS, which stems from CD4 cell destruction. Choice C rationale The presence of the reverse transcriptase enzyme enables the virus to establish a permanent infection within the host's cells by creating a DNA copy of its RNA genome. This feature ensures persistence but is merely an enzymatic tool; it is the consequence of its use (CD4 cell loss) that causes opportunistic infections. Choice D rationale The HIV genome is composed of only a single strand of RNA, making it a retrovirus. While this structural feature defines the viral class, it is not the direct cause of the host's vulnerability to opportunistic infections. The pathogenicity lies in the specific tropism for, and destruction of, key immune cells.
